Main characteristics of all studies included in the meta-analysis
| First author, Year [Ref. No.] | Country | Ethnicity | Controls | Cases | Study | Association observed |
|---|---|---|---|---|---|---|
| Oliveira et al., 2016 [ | Brazil | Latin American | 331 | 326 | HB | No risk |
| Sykam et al., 2015 [ | India | Asian | 129 | 88 | HB | No risk |
| Tarique et al., 2015 [ | India | Asian | 120 | 102 | HB | GA genotype shown reduced risk |
| Silva et al., 2015 [ | Brazil | Latin American | 253 | 108 | HB | AT genotype decreased risk |
| Felix et al., 2012 [ | Mexico | Latin American | 144 | 68 | HB | No risk |
| Lima et al., 2012 [ | Brazil | Latin American | 68 | 46 | PB | No risk |
| Cardoso et al., 2011 [ | Brazil | Latin American | 1036 | 1146 | PB | A allele shown protective risk |
| Velayati et al., 2011 [ | Iran | Asian | 72 | 3 | HB | No risk |
| Sapkota et al., 2010 [ | Nepal | Asian | 94 | 820 | HB | AA genotype shown protective |
| Settin et al., 2007 [ | Egypt | African | 98 | 47 | HB | GG shown risk |
| Vejbaesya et al., 2007 [ | Thailand | Asian | 140 | 37 | HB | GA genotype shown risk |
| Fitness et al., 2004 [ | Malawi | African | 258 | 216 | PB | No risk |
| Santos et al., 2002 [ | Brazil | Latin American | 300 | 92 | HB | No risk |
| Roy et al., 1997 [ | India | Asian | 160 | 228 | PB | GA genotype shown risk in different types of leprosy |
Abbreviations: HP, hospital based; PB, patient based.
